A rectangular room is 4 meters longer than it is wide, and its perimeter is 28 meters. Find the dimension of the room.

Mathematics
2 answers:
german3 years ago
7 0

Answer: The width of the room = 5 meters

The length of the room = 9 meters

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the w denotes the width of the room , then length of the room will be :-

\text{length}=4+w

The formula of perimeter of rectangle :-

\text{Perimeter}=2(l+w)\\\\\Rightarrow\ 28=2(4+w+w)\\\\\Rightarrow\ 28=2(4+2w)\\\\\Rightarrow\ 28 =8+4w\\\\\Rightarrow\ 4w=20\\\\\Rightarrow\ w=5

Hence, The width of the room = 5 meters

The length of the room = 5+4 = 9 meters
